We seek an attorney with 3+ years of experience in civil litigation to join our General Counsel Division in the Civil Litigation Bureau’s FOIL Unit as an Assistant District Attorney. Our Civil Litigation Bureau is a specialized group that handles all civil actions arising from our criminal cases. The Bureau has a varied and busy practice that addresses cutting-edge legal issues intersecting civil and criminal practice. The Bureau interacts with every division of the Office and affords its attorneys the opportunity to grow professionally while serving the community.

JOB RESPONSIBILITIES: Timely respond to all requests made pursuant to the Freedom of Information Law, including acknowledgment of incoming requests; drafting of determination letters; review, redaction, and production of responsive documents; and handling of requests that are remanded following the administrative appeal process; Maintain updated knowledge of and apply valid legal grounds and exemptions in making determinations of incoming FOIL requests; Address complex legal issues clearly and effectively in oral and written format; Handle all Article 78 proceedings resulting from disputed FOIL requests, including drafting necessary briefs and affirmations and representing the Office at oral argument if necessary; Oversee and review the work of professional staff who assist with the handling of FOIL requests; Handle a high-volume caseload efficiently and effectively, and All other duties as assigned.

Qualifications:

  • Juris Doctorate degree required.
  • Minimum of three (3) years of civil litigation experience;
  • US Citizenship and New York State Residency are required as of the first day of employment.
  • Member in good standing of the NY State Bar, evidenced by the provision of an original current certificate of good standing.
  • Ability to exercise good judgment and strong ethics;
  • Excellent written and interpersonal communication skills;
  • Exhibit an ability to maintain confidentiality of information;
  • Ability to analytically solve issues or problems from inception through conclusion;
  • Ability to excel in a fast-paced work environment and handle a high volume of cases.
  • Ability to work nights, holidays, and weekends as needed.

Residency Requirement

New York State Residency is REQUIRED on the first day of employment.
